Kahang is a small township that is located in the district of Kluang in the state of Johor. It is particularly known as the final stop before heading to the Endau Rompin National Park and it is located along the Malaysia Federal Route 50. Kahang is also famous for its restaurants that serve exotic foods that are from protected animals, including the meat of tigers.
The small township of Kahang has very low levels of accessibility due to the fact that there are close to no bus stops in the area. There are no train stations that connect to Kahang and because of this, it is highly recommended for the locals to have their own vehicles in order to get around town and to gain access to a wider range of amenities.
The small town of Kahang is suitable for growing families that prefer to live away from the business of city life and it is suitable for growing families because there are a few schools that located in the area. There is a total of 5 primary schools and 1 secondary school located in Kahang. Those primary schools include Sekolah Kebangsaan Seri Sedohok, Sekolah Kebangsaan Ladang Mutiara, Sekolah Kebangsaan Kahang, Sekolah Jenis Kebangsaan (Tamil) Kahang Batu 24 as well as Sekolah Jenis Kebangsaasn (Cina) Kahang. Sekolah Menengah Kebangsaan (Cina) Kahang is the only secondary school available in Kahang.
There are a few grocery stores in Kahang that serve as a convenience for the locals to get their basic daily necessities and those grocery stores include 99 Speedmart, H&W Wow Enterprise RM2, Sundry Shop Chop Tan Kim Tor, 7-Eleven @ Taman Emas and Basar.
There are not shopping malls in Kahang, so the residents of Kahang will have to travel out of town in order to gain access to malls and to other various amenities.
There are also a few eateries located in Kahang that serve good food and those eateries include Tai Ah @ Kahang, Kahang Famous Roti Telur, Restaurant Good Luck, Kedai Kopi Yew, Suhai Food Corner and many more.
